What you need to do is file a claim and request the buyer send it back. I believe you can still do this and once its completed it should remove the feedback. Make sure to follow up on a feedback received and if you left a feedback already you can reply to that as well.

I buy and sell on there for many years and have dealt with all sorts of scammers so the best and smartest thing to do is document everything. When you file a claim provide a link of the scan of the card that was sent so they can compare the 2 from auction and your scan even though its probably redundant.
